Roberta’s Italian Returns To RCC With New Disco Flare

Dine. Drink. Dance. Do summer nights right.

Following last year’s successful Italian eatery pop-up in the University of the Adelaide Cloisters during the festival season, Roberta’s Italian is returning!

The University of Adelaide first transformed into the RCC in 2019, bringing the campus alive with food, music, dance and theatre.

RCC is back at it again in 2020, with Roberta’s Italian bringing the piazza party but with a twist, introducing Roberta’s Italian Disco Diner. 

Roberta’s will also feature an enoteca, a walk-in wine cellar, and a salumeria, a delicatessen offering quintessential Italian cuisine.

This year sees the founder, Roberto Cardone, reunite with long-time friend and renowned Adelaide chef, Salvatore Pepe. The pair previously founded Cibo Ristorante and Cibo Espresso.

The pair will be bringing a slice of Italy to the leafy Cloisters and transforming your dining experience into a disco daydream.
